Articles of 还原

MySQL“max_allowed_pa​​cket”错误 – 如何分析最大数据包大小?

继续运行到“max_allowed_pa​​cket”错误味精,这是我刚才猜到的数据应该是数据…. 我想停止猜测,并知道如何查看数字应该是什么 – 看起来信息可能在“数据长度”列中的数据库表信息。 这是正确的,如果是这样,我怎么计算inputMySQLconfiguration的值,以避免错误之前,我得到它。 (如果重要的话,我一直在DB恢复中收到这些错误。) 问题,反馈,请求 – 只是评论,谢谢! 其他信息:数据库是INNOdb,而不是MyISAM。 更新(1): 为了find一种方法来testing“max_packet”,我做了以下操作,运行恢复,得到错误的行号导致错误,将该行转储到文本文件中以测量文件大小。 错误: ERROR 1153 (09S01) at line 2742: Got a packet bigger than "max_allowed_packet" bytes SED代码: sed 'INSERTLINENUMBERq;d' INSERTDATABASEDUMPFILENAME.sql > INSERTLINENUMBER.txt 问题是…该行只有8MB,“max_allowed_pa​​cket”被设置为100MB。

如何? 部署SQL 2008备份以覆盖具有复制的数据库?

我试图找出正确的过程来覆盖数据库的备份在不同的服务器上创build的数据库。 备份具有相同的模式,全文索引,存储过程等。唯一不同的是数据。 用户表当前复制到另一个数据库,所以我需要恢复这个数据库,同时保持这个复制。 任何提示如何我可以做到这一点? 提前感谢你的帮助!

在页面xxx:xxx上还原SQL 2008数据库失败,并显示错误

这是情况: 有一个SQL 2008数据库的完整备份(.bak文件),分区。 .bak文件是100GB。 我需要在不同的服务器上将这个数据库恢复到新的数据库。 命令是这样的: Restore Database [newname] FROM DISK= N'D:\mydatabase.bak' WITH FILE = 1 MOVE 'mydatabasename' TO 'C:\mydatabase.mdf' MOVE 'Partition1' TO 'C:\`mydatabase_1.ndf'etc.. STATS = 1 经过52%的处理,我得到这个错误: Msg 3183, Level 16, State 2, Line 1 RESTORE detected an error on page (8481:555819297) in database "dbname" as read from the backup set. Msg 3013, Level […]

从服务器克隆中恢复Exchange邮件

我们最近在Exchange 2010备份(Backup Exec 2010)方面出现问题,因此我们现在只能访问Exchange邮箱服务器的完整VMware客户映像。 由于原始源机器仍在运行,需要继续运行,因此我已经在自己的testingnetworking中恢复了与networking隔离的虚拟机。 什么是从这个“孤立”的服务器上获得一个邮箱(或恢复存储组或其他)的最佳方式回到现场服务器? 这甚至有可能吗? 目前,我无法启动信息存储服务,因为无法访问孤立networking中的域,所以我得到各种事件日志条目,例如: 5000:无法初始化Microsoft Exchange信息存储服务。 – 错误0xfaf。 1121:错误0xfaf连接到活动目录2104:进程STORE.EXE。 由于LDAP_SERVER_DOWN,拓扑发现失败 是否有可能在某种不需要访问AD的恢复模式下启动Exchange? 还是我也需要将DC克隆到隔离networking中?

Exchange 2010恢复:找不到使用Restore-Mailbox的邮箱

Exchange 2010 SP1更新汇总5服务器信息存储数据库已成功恢复到使用EMC Networker的恢复数据库。 恢复数据库处于安装状态,其中列出了邮箱。 但是,使用以下命令还原邮箱内容时: 还原 – 邮箱 – 身份MYMAILBOX – 恢复数据库MYRECOVERYDB – 恢复邮箱LOSTMAILBOX – 目标文件夹FOLDERFORLOSTMAILBOX 返回以下错误: Mailbox "LOSTMAILBOX" doesn't exist on database "MYRECOVERYDB". + CategoryInfo : NotSpecified: (0:Int32) [Restore-Mailbox], ManagementObjectNotFoundException + FullyQualifiedErrorId : 66265C53,Microsoft.Exchange.Management.RecipientTasks.RestoreMailbox 注意:我为邮箱名称使用了正确的别名; 我也试过组合,如名字,或姓氏或两者,等等。 发出Get-MailboxStatistics -Database MYRECOVERYDB来查看邮箱是否在那里,它如下所示: DisplayName ItemCount StorageLimitStatus LOSTMAILBOX 39495 MailboxDisabled 注意: StorageLimitStatus显示MailboxDisabled一个奇怪的输出。 也许这可能是罪魁祸首。 通过文章的文档,我无法完成邮箱的恢复,因为我卡在还原邮箱错误,它无法find。 请指教。 文章来源: http : […]

无法恢复托pipe在Azure VM上的Django应用程序的postgresql数据转储

我正在尝试恢复我的Django应用程序的postgres数据转储。 数据转储是从Heroku中提取的,并且pg_restore正在一个装有Linux的Azure VM上运行。 有大约40个表格,总大小不超过2GB。 我试了两种方法; 都失败了。 专家能指出什么可能是这里的问题吗? 请注意,postgres数据转储被称为latest.dump并驻留在我的Linux VM中的/home/myuser/ 。 方法1: 我通过sudo su postgres将用户切换到postgres ,然后进入psql 。 在那里我运行CREATE DATABASE mydatabase; 。 接下来我退出psql ,并从用户postgres运行以下命令: pg_restore latest.dump -d mydatabase -U postgres 。 这个过程是运行的,但最终我得到: 警告:在还原时忽略错误:75 几乎所有我得到的错误都是“angular色不存在”的types: pg_restore: [archiver (db)] Error from TOC entry 241; 1259 44416 TABLE links_grouptraffic uauvuro0s8b9v4 pg_restore: [archiver (db)] could not execute query: ERROR: role "uauvuro0s8b9v4" […]

Windows Server 2012 R2 Essentials还原无法安装

我正在首次设置Windows Server 2012 R2 Essentials。 我能够备份运行Windows 7旗舰版的testing客户端。 所有可用的Microsoft更新已被应用到客户端和服务器。 当我尝试使用客户端计算机上的Windows Server Essentials仪表板进行备份还原时,出现错误,指出恢复已停止工作。 我还在事件日志中看到两个错误。 错误#1 Application: MountBackupWizard.exe Framework Version: v4.0.30319 Description: The process was terminated due to an unhandled exception. Exception Info: Microsoft.WindowsServerSolutions.DataProtection.PCBackup.ObjectModel.PCBackupClientProviderException Server stack trace: at Microsoft.WindowsServerSolutions.DataProtection.PCBackup.ObjectModel.PCBackupClientManager.CallSyncOperation(Action`1 operation) at Microsoft.WindowsServerSolutions.DataProtection.PCBackup.ObjectModel.PCBackupClientManager.StartMountBackup(String user, Byte[] password, String machineSid, Int32 jobIndex, Guid volumeGuid) at System.Runtime.Remoting.Messaging.StackBuilderSink._PrivateProcessMessage(IntPtr md, Object[] args, Object server, […]

使用rsync备份还原完整的VPS

我有一个运行Debian 8的xen VPS,必须脱机,所以我使用rsync来备份它。 rsync -aAXv –exclude={"/dev/*","/proc/*","/sys/*","/tmp/*","/run/*","/mnt/*","/media/*","/lost+found"} / /path/to/backup/folder 然后我把这个备份文件夹放到一个tar.gz文件中,并把它移到我的本地机器上。 我现在有一个KVM VPS在线运行Debian 8,我需要恢复。 我如何恢复备份? 还有什么我需要做的,以确保它的靴子? 可以通过SSH / SCP完成吗?

Azure RM:在不删除虚拟机的情况下还原虚拟机

我试图找出用Azure RM备份和恢复虚拟机的最佳方法。 我发现显而易见的是:恢复服务的故障与两个恢复选项“创build虚拟机”和“恢复磁盘”。 我发现了这个意外情况:没有以前删除旧的虚拟机,没有简单的方法来恢复虚拟机。 我目前的工作: 使用“还原磁盘”选项运行“还原虚拟机”以获得vhd 停止虚拟机 打破虚拟机vhd blob的租约 Blob将还原的vhd复制到VM vhd上 启动虚拟机 这工作。 虚拟机的定义没有被触及。 具有特殊configuration的虚拟机保持其configuration。 这是相对简单的,但我不知道为什么不推荐。 上述方法是否有隐藏的警告? 有没有其他(更好的)的方法恢复虚拟机,而不触及其configuration?

PostgreSQL备份/恢复

备份postgresql数据库的最佳方法是什么? 我试过在www.postgresql.org上使用这个文档,但是在恢复的时候我总是得到完整性错误。 现在我正在使用这个备份: pg_dump -U myuser -d mydatabase db.pg.dump 恢复: pg_restore -c -r -U myuser -d mydatabase db.pg.dump 但是我没有得到理想的结果 编辑:我应该注意到,我的数据库有很多外键。 我看到的一些错误是: ERROR: current transaction is aborted, commands ignored until end of transaction block ERROR: zero-length delimited identifier at or near """" LINE 1: …_text_id_fkey" FOREIGN KEY ("text_id") REFERENCES ""."wiki_t…